Former TOWIE star Bobby Norris has been admitted to hospital and is undergoing urgent medical assessments after suffering what is feared to be a suspected heart attack.

Ambulance Dash Following Chest Pains

The 38-year-old reality television personality caused significant alarm among his followers on Tuesday when he posted a photograph from the back of an ambulance. The image showed him strapped to a stretcher, with only his legs, clad in tracksuit bottoms and trainers, visible.

A source close to the situation revealed that the emergency dash to The Princess Alexandra Hospital in Harlow was triggered by the star experiencing 'intense crushing pains' in his chest, accompanied by difficulty breathing.

Tests and Terrifying Ordeal

Acting on medical advice, Norris called the NHS 111 service. Paramedics are said to have arrived at his Essex home within 20 minutes of the call, promptly transferring him to the hospital for immediate care.

'He is still currently being tested for a suspected heart attack and remains in hospital,' an insider confirmed. 'It’s been a terrifying time and he’s not sure what has caused his symptoms but is desperate for answers.'

Doctors and cardiology consultants are conducting a battery of tests to determine the root cause of his cardiac and chest issues. It is understood that Norris will remain under medical supervision for the 'foreseeable' future.

Second Health Scare This Year

This hospitalisation marks the second significant health scare for Norris in recent months. Earlier this year, the ITV star, who appeared on TOWIE from 2012 to 2021, emotionally disclosed that he had discovered a suspicious and sore lump.

In a tearful social media video from his hospital bed at the time, he urged his fans not to ignore such symptoms and to seek immediate medical attention. He subsequently underwent a successful operation to address the issue.

This latest incident has left friends, family, and fans deeply concerned for the television personality's wellbeing as he awaits a diagnosis.
